Balakaev has ties to Finland, Greece, Turkey, Cyprus, United Arab Emirates, and North Korea. He speaks Russian and English.
Between 2017 and the present, Ilya Viktorovich Balakaev allegedly entered into multiple contracts through his company, Radiotester LLC, with the FSB—the principal intelligence and security agency of the Russian government—to repair spectrum analyzers and signal generators. These devices were frequently used as part of alleged counterintelligence operations to sweep for surveillance bugs and transmit covert communications. As the devices were not readily available in Russia, Balakaev allegedly created a network of individuals in the United States to assist him in purchasing the equipment which he then used to repair the FSB devices, in violation of United States sanctions.
